NOTICE: Only use lithium ion batteries in your computer. The computer does

not support nickel-metal hydride (NiMH) batteries.

Before installing a new battery, check the battery’s charge by pressing the
battery test button. The battery gauge will not light if the battery is
completely drained.

To replace a battery in the battery bay, perform the following steps.

NOTE: For full instructions, see your User’s Guide.

1

Save your work and close all open files and application programs.

2

If the computer is docked, undock it.

3

If the modular bay contains a battery, go to step 5.

NOTICE: If you choose to replace the battery with the computer in a standby

or hibernate mode, you have up to 2 minutes to complete the battery
replacement. After 2 minutes, the computer shuts down and you will lose any
unsaved data.

4

If the only battery in the computer is in the battery bay and that is the
battery you want to replace, either connect the computer to an
electrical outlet

or preserve your data in one of these ways.

Use suspend mode.

Use hibernate mode.

NOTE: For more information about suspend and hibernate modes, see

your User’s Guide.

5

Close the computer display, turn the computer over, and remove the
battery.
